这可以通过使用plt.xticks()和plt.yticks()函数来实现,这些函数允许你自定义坐标轴上的刻度位置和标签。以下是如何设置坐标轴间隔的步骤: 导入matplotlib.pyplot库: python import matplotlib.pyplot as plt 创建图表并绘制数据: 在这一步,你需要使用plt.plot()或其他绘图函数来绘制你的数据。例如: python x ...
1.设置x轴间隔 使用plt.xticks函数可以设置x轴上的间隔大小和位置。例如,我们可以将x轴上的刻度设置为从0到10,间隔为1: ```python import matplotlib.pyplot as plt x = range(11) y = [i**2 for i in x] plt.plot(x, y) plt.xticks(range(11)) plt.show() ``` 2.设置y轴间隔 使用plt.y...
fig,ax = plt.subplots()ax.plot(['北京','上海','深圳'],[1,3,5],color='r')# 双坐标用法ax2 = ax.twinx()ax2.bar(['北京','上海','深圳'],[20,40,60],alpha=0.3)plt.show() 1. 坐标轴相关设置 在一张二维图中,关于坐标轴各个零件的术语如图所示 首先有横坐标xaxis和纵坐标yaxis(注意...
[AX,H1,H2]=plotyy(x,[y1;y3],x,y2,'plot');%双轴 set(AX(1),'XColor','k','YColor','M'); %X轴和第一个Y轴的颜色 set(AX(2),'XColor','k','YColor','r'); %X轴和第二个Y轴的颜色 HH1=get(AX(1),'Ylabel'); set(HH1,'String','sin','color','M'); %第一个Y轴标签...
【摘要】 成功解决 利用plt.plot绘图时,横坐标出现浮点小数而不是整数的情况(坐标轴刻度) 目录 解决问题 解决方法 相关文章成功解决matplotlib绘图的时候,自定义横坐标和纵坐标刻度数值(调整坐标轴刻度间隔)成功解决 利用plt.plot绘图时,横坐标出现浮点小数而不是整数的情况(坐标轴刻度) 解决问题 利用plt.pl... ...
plt.plot(x,y,'r.') plt.show() 即,把plt.show()写在最后一句就行了。 坐标轴的设置: (46条消息) Matplotlib数据可视化——设置坐标轴,原点,图例_量子孤岛的博客-CSDN博客_matplotlib坐标原点 今天突破了导轨和转台的调试程序,学习会Python娱乐一下 ...
Matplotlib 中的一个类,用于设置刻度线的位置,x_major_locator=MultipleLocator(10) 表示在 x 轴上每隔 10 个单位设置一个主刻度线。 2024-10-30· 河北 回复喜欢 llllrj 请问图中两个曲线的单位不同,左右侧纵轴都有数值怎么设置呢 2024-01-12· 广东 回复喜欢 llllrj lne的科研记录本 已经...
plt.plot(x, y2, label='Dataset 2') plt.legend() plt.show() 在这个例子中,我们通过label参数给每条线赋予了不同的标签,并通过legend()函数自动生成了图例。 调整坐标轴范围和刻度 有时,默认的坐标轴范围和刻度间隔可能不满足需求,这时可以通过xlim()和ylim()调整坐标轴的范围,使用xticks()和yticks()来...
ax.plot(x, y_shanghai, color='b', linestyle='--', label='上海') # 辅助绘制:显示图例 ax.legend # 辅助绘制:准备x、y的刻度以及刻度说明 x_label = ["11点{}分".format(i)fori in x] ax.set_xticks(x[::5], x_label[::5]) ...
第一种方法是通过设置刻度间隔来解决横坐标过长的问题。我们可以通过plt.xticks函数来设置刻度的显示范围和间隔。 importmatplotlib.pyplotaspltimportnumpyasnp x=np.arange(0,10000,1)y=np.sin(x)plt.plot(x,y)plt.xticks(np.arange(0,10000,2000))plt.show() ...